You can get your car's value checked out at your local used dealer's. However, this may be unreliable as they will obviously be looking to get the car for cheap. The Kelley Blue Book Used-Car online checker can do this for free but with less detail.

How do you find the percentage value in a frequency table?

To find the percentage value in a Frequency table you have to divide each frequency value by the total amount of the sample. For example, if you have 40 cars in a race, and you want to know what is the percentage of the cars that is going 65 mph you then check to see out of 40 cars how many cars are going 65 mph if I look and there is 5. Five would be my frequency for all the cars going 65 mph, so I Would divide 5 by 40 and then I would get a percentage of 12.5.
